Explore Whether Women Take Off Their Bras for a Massage

For many women, the decision to remove their bra during a massage is a personal one. The removal of the bra can prevent any oils or lotions used during the massage from potentially staining or affecting the fabric. Additionally, tight-fitting or large underwear can occasionally obstruct the massage therapist's ability to effectively address problem areas such as the low back, hips, buttocks, or groin.

Does a Professional Massage Include the Breasts?

When it comes to professional massages, it’s important to establish clear boundaries and ensure client comfort and privacy. In the vast majority of cases, the breasts are strictly off limits during a massage session. Skilled and ethical massage therapists are trained to treat every client with respect and adhere to professional codes of conduct. Thus, they avoid massaging the breast tissue during a typical session unless given explicit permission and clear communication is established between the therapist and the client.

It’s important to note that breast massages may have specific and beneficial applications in some medical contexts. One such instance is when a woman undergoes a mastectomy, a breast removal surgery often associated with breast cancer treatment. This type of massage aims to alleviate discomfort, release scar tissue, promote lymphatic flow, and facilitate overall recovery.

Breast massage after a mastectomy should only be performed by a licensed and trained professional with expertise in this particular area. These therapists possess the knowledge required to approach it with sensitivity and provide compassionate care. Clients who’ve undergone mastectomies should seek out therapists who specialize in this field to ensure they receive the most appropriate and effective treatment for their specific needs.

How to Communicate Boundaries and Comfort Levels With a Massage Therapist

When approaching a massage therapist, it’s important to communicate boundaries and comfort levels. Clearly express what areas of your body you’re comfortable with being massaged and which ones you prefer to avoid. Additionally, feel free to specify the intensity or pressure of the massage you prefer. Openly discussing any concerns or limitations you’ve will help the massage therapist ensure a safe and comfortable experience tailored to your needs.

Rest assured, professional massage therapists prioritize your comfort and modesty. They employ draping techniques, using sheets or towels, to ensure that only the area being worked on is exposed. What Do You Wear for a Full Body Massage?

Many people prefer to completely undress for a full body massage to achieve maximum relaxation and allow the therapist to work unrestricted. When undressing, you’ll usually be given a private space to disrobe, where you can hang your clothes and store your valuables. Some spas and wellness centers provide disposable undergarments, such as underwear or shorts, for clients who prefer to maintain a certain level of modesty.

If you choose not to undress fully, you can wear lightweight and flexible clothing that allows for easy movement. Opt for loose-fitting and comfortable garments like a T-shirt, athletic shorts, or yoga pants. It’s important to note that wearing tight or restrictive clothing may hinder the therapists ability to perform certain massage techniques effectively.

Additionally, you may be asked to remove jewelry, watches, and accessories to ensure they don’t interfere with the massage treatment. It’s advisable to leave expensive or sentimental items at home to avoid any potential loss or damage.
